We left from Southampton had 3 days at sea then arrived in Madeira.This was followed by another 5 days at sea to then arrive in the BVI Tortola .Each day then in another island, Antigua, St Lucia, Grenada and finally ending in Barbados.We had at cabin B 755 overlooking the stern which was fabulous watching the wake of the ship and star gazing at night. We sailed out of Southampton on a 16 night transatlantic voyage across to the Caribbean. This was our fifth cruise overall and our first with P&O. Embarkation went without problem and we were on the ship quickly. We found our stateroom and it was decorated to generally good order but was showing signs of wear and tear here and there.
